The former owner and chairman of Inter, Massimo Moratti, has expressed his fondness of Simone Inzaghi’s new-look Inter team, according to a report in the Italian print media.

In an interview with Il Messaggero, Massimo Moratti explained that he likes this current Inter side that has been revamped over the summer, and also shared his opinions on two former Inter coaches.

The focus on ex-Inter boss Jose Mourinho continued as Massimo Moratti explained the incredible effect that a happy Jose Mourinho can have on a team and on the whole club.

” I am very happy for him, he has a wonderful opportunity, and I’m happy for the Roma fans.

“José gives crazy confidence to his fans, and I am sure, indeed I know, that by now everyone is waking up in the morning and they are happy because they have Mourinho as coach. He has this effect.”

Massimo Moratti also explained how Jose Mourinho’s new AS Romas side look confident and appear to already be playing some great football. The ex-Inter chairman believes that his appointment is the most interesting element of the season.

“His interplay with Roma already seems perfect. He absolutely wants to win, as he always has in his career.

“He is happy and energized, he faces everything with great professionalism. He builds enthusiasm.

“I don’t see him fighting for third or fourth place.”

The other coach he discussed was Roberto Mancini, who was sacked at Inter to make way for Jose Mourinho. He recently won Euro 2020 as Italy coach.

“At the European Championships, he accomplished a wonderful feat. He is a man who has always been talented.

“As a coach he has learned to dominate emotions, now he always has the move or the right word. I admire him.”
